Safety Insights for Hudson Machine & Tool
Hudson Machine & Tool operates an establishment with approximately 43 full-time equivalent workers in HAMMOND, WI, classified under the Machine shops industry (NAICS 332710). Across 3 years of mandatory OSHA Injury Tracking Application (ITA) reporting, this employer has accumulated 5 recordable injuries, 1 occupational illnesses, and 0 workplace fatalities. The average Total Case Rate (TCR) of 4.4 injuries per 100 full-time workers per year provides the anchor metric for the D letter grade (Poor Safety Record).
Benchmarked against the Bureau of Labor Statistics industry average of 3.3 for Machine shops, Hudson Machine & Tool's workforce experiences 133% of the typical injury burden. This ratio matters because TCR already normalizes for hours worked — a 200,000-hour exposure base equals roughly 100 full-time workers — so establishments with very different headcounts can be compared directly. A TCR above the benchmark flags a higher-than-typical risk profile for jobseekers, insurers, and enforcement agencies to examine.
Multi-year trend analysis is the single most reliable signal here: a one-year spike could reflect a single severe event, whereas sustained elevation across 3 reporting cycles points to systemic hazard exposure. DART Rate — Transparent Calculation (2020)
DART (Days Away, Restricted, or Transferred) is computed by OSHA as incidents × 200,000 ÷ hours worked. The 200,000-hour denominator equals roughly 100 full-time workers, which lets establishments of very different sizes be compared directly.
0 DART incidents × 200,000 ÷ 90,811 hours worked = 0.00 DART
